>CP/Westbrook >Kobe/Harden Deron Williams was the primary backup PG. Westbrook was the 2nd guard off the bench and played more offball IIRC, and Harden didn't play much outside of blowouts. >Lebron/Durant >Melo/ KD started every game, played the most minutes, scored the most points. Melo was the main scoring option off the bench. Iguodala was the other main F off the bench and was an underrated connective piece of that team. >/Love >AD/Tyson Chandler They played 1-big (or 0-big) lineups 99% of the time. Chandler was actually the starter, but Love was the main big off the bench and played the most minutes. AD was 19 and barely played. I don't think they had the bigs to beat the '92 team, but they probably beat every other iteration of team USA. If Howard didn't have back surgery—or even if Bosh decided to play—I think they'd have had a pretty good chance though.

2004 was the first (summer) Olympics since 9/11 and the the U.S had gone to war at this time. Events were held in Greece, and tensions were so high with the U.S and its policy of "world police" that all U.S athletes were not allowed to just watch the Olympics. Each night they slept on a cruise ship and had to have a security detail. Many U.S stars pulled out of '04 due to genuine fears for their life, and those that went had their life monitored 24/7 and were not allowed to go to many major public events at all. 2004 was just a disaster at all levels that led to the U.S losing that year. Sure the infighting hurt, and Larry Brown didn't help but the U.S teams mental was always going to be awful.
